dev-python/pytables: make cpuinfo optional
py-cpuinfo needs explicit porting to a platform and it's only lightly used in pytables. Apply a patch which I've sent upstream to make it optional and restore keywords accordingly. We add a USE=cpudetection for arches where pytables is known to work. Closes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/894078 Signed-off-by: Sam James <sam@gentoo.org>

+Subject: [PATCH] Handle py-cpuinfo not being installed
+
+Fallback gracefully if py-cpuinfo isn't installed. We already handle this in
+setup.py but we need to avoid calling it in leaf.py too.
+
+py-cpuinfo isn't available on all platforms and PyTables is needed to run
+the test suite for some software, so we need to be able to run PyTables
+in places where py-cpuinfo isn't yet ported.
+
